> jiburat wrote: > > Good idea, I see no reason why it wouldn't > work. I'm going to try it myself, I'm from > AUS and H2O2 is just too expensive here Try the hydroponic gardening shops. The guys that grow smoking tomatoes use 40w/v H2O2. Thats where I get mine from. Then Bunnies have the HCl The other one that is different in OZ is sodium carbonate. Other places in the world tell you to buy it as "driveway salt" for de-icing your driveway in winter. I've never seen it sold for that reason in QLD. You can get that one to develop your negative photo resist from pool shops as water hardener.
